Getting the Appraisal

Contacted one of them. Sent the pictures and the numbers I found. They were interested enough to ask me to bring it in. Felt a bit nervous walking in there, not gonna lie.

The expert there took a look. They opened the back, checked the movement inside (the actual watch mechanism), confirmed the serial number matched the watch’s rough age, and checked if parts were original. They looked at the dial condition very closely, the case, the bracelet stretch – everything.

This was the key part. They explained how things like an original dial versus a replaced one, or an unpolished case versus one that’s been heavily polished, drastically change the value for collectors. Even the original box and papers, which I definitely didn’t have, add a lot.

The Bottom Line

In the end, they gave me a pretty realistic range of what it was worth. It wasn’t the lottery win you see in headlines, mostly because of the condition and lack of papers. But it was definitely worth more than I initially thought, looking at its worn state.

So, that was my journey. Finding an old Rolex is exciting, but figuring out the actual cash value takes legwork. You gotta identify it, be real about the condition, and then talk to someone who genuinely knows the vintage market. Online searching is just the very first step.
